Emporia USD 253 Counseling Mission Statement
The mission of Emporia High School is to encourage a positive attitude toward learning and to encourage academic excellence in our rapidly changing, multicultural society.
To achieve this mission the school will:
- Provide appropriate programs and facilities to encourage academic excellence
- Maintain an environment that maximizes emotional, physical, social, and psychological development
- Provide encouragement for nurturing self-discipline, self-respect, and respect for others
- Consistently encourage cooperation between students, teachers, parents, and the community
- Prepare students to become responsible citizens, enter the work force, or continue their post-secondary education
